BEFORE STATE
The business workflow
A target organization enters the pipeline, moves to a relevant frontline queue, and receives an owner. The operator researches fit and a senior contact, engages the prospect through an approved external channel, records the response and next action, escalates substantive interest, and prepares complete meeting context for a founder. Managers monitor ownership, stage, priorities, and exceptions; administrators govern access.
The problem with the traditional workflow
The organization documented a prior pattern of disconnected spreadsheets and personal notes. That fragmented the same process across people and channels, forcing managers to reconstruct ownership, follow-up status, and context when an interested prospect required attention.
- Target data was copied into separate working trackers.
- Research evidence and contact details could remain in personal notes.
- Assignment and follow-up depended on direct coordination and reminders.
- Duplicate contact and parallel records were harder to prevent.
- Founder escalation could arrive without complete interest or meeting context.
The documented problems are shown in red; the exact historical sequence is a conservative reconstruction
REDESIGNED WORKFLOW
The redesigned workflow
Controlled intake places each target in a role queue and gives it a stable organization identity. One operator claims or receives the workstream record. Required qualification and contact evidence must be present before outreach. The application then maintains activity order, workflow stage, response state, and one dated next action. Interest and founder questions move through structured fields, and a scheduled meeting requires complete logistics.

OPERATING MODEL
How the application works
The application is a coordination and control layer. It receives target, ownership, qualification, activity, response, follow-up, and meeting data. It validates and routes that information, maintains a single operational record, and presents the result to the people responsible for the next decision.
No AI model or automated outbound communication is implemented
Inputs
Manual entry, structured file intake, completed activity, responses, actions, and meeting data.
Deterministic processing
Validation, duplicate checks, locking, sequence assignment, stage synchronization, and rollback protection.
Orchestration
Role scope coordinates queues, permissions, workflow progression, and exception access.
Actions and outputs
Record updates, activity history, change audits, role-scoped exports, dashboards, and APIs.
AI
No model, prompt, inference call, or machine-learning decision stage is present.
Human control
People qualify, communicate, interpret responses, approve escalation, and make commercial decisions.

Control remains explicit
The application can validate, route, lock, sequence, synchronize, audit, and surface exceptions. It cannot decide strategic fit, compose or send outreach, interpret commercial intent autonomously, approve founder involvement, or make a commercial commitment.
REUSABILITY
A reusable operating pattern
Common pattern
Many growing organizations run one cross-functional process through separate lists, inboxes, direct messages, and individual memory. The operating gap is the absence of one workflow that makes intake, ownership, required evidence, next action, exception handling, and management visibility explicit.
Applicable functions
Sales development, partnerships, account management, professional services, recruitment, and customer success.
Applicable organizations
Growing or distributed teams with multiple channels, complex handoffs, and constrained management capacity.
Reusable design patterns
Role queues, atomic claiming, stable identity, evidence gates, state synchronization, escalation, and due-date views.
Reusable control patterns
Validated bulk intake, protected rollback, role-scoped integration, audit records, and access administration.
Customization required
Each organization would need its own target criteria, roles, workstreams, channel rules, stage definitions, approval authorities, data sources, integration contracts, terminology, measures, and compliance controls. AI should be added only when a specific task has suitable data, review controls, and a defined risk boundary; it is not part of this implementation.
